2025年全球光學鍍膜市場規模達181億美元。展望未來,IMARC Group預測,2026年至2034年間,該市場將以5.68%的複合年成長率成長,到2034年達到302億美元。推動該市場強勁成長的因素包括:半導體產業產品需求的成長、可再生能源領域應用範圍的擴大、醫療和生物技術產業使用量的增加、日益嚴格的環境和安全法規的訂定、材料技術的快速發展以及消費性電子領域需求的激增。

光學鍍膜市場趨勢

擴大產品在半導體領域的應用

光學鍍膜的需求正在不斷成長,因為它們不僅應用於半導體領域,還應用於高溫燈管、通訊、光學和微電子等其他領域。根據半導體產業協會(SIA)統計,2023年4月半導體產業的銷售額達到400億美元,較2023年3月的398億美元成長0.3%。預計到2024年,該市場規模將達到創紀錄的5,760億美元。這表明該行業對光學鍍膜的需求持續成長。光學鍍膜因其能夠承受高溫並在熱處理過程中快速導熱,而被廣泛應用於半導體領域。眾所周知,它們能夠實現半導體特定區域的高溫晶圓加工。

太陽能發電產業產品需求不斷成長

光學鍍膜在可再生能源領域,尤其是在光伏發電(PSP)系統中,發揮著至關重要的作用。透過減少反射損耗和提高光吸收率,光學鍍膜能夠提升光伏(PV)和聚光型太陽光電(CSP)系統的效率。全球範圍內光伏發電裝置的不斷部署推動了光學鍍膜市場的收入成長,因為光學鍍膜被廣泛應用於太陽能電池板鍍膜中,用於屈光和其他功能。根據美國太陽能產業協會(SEIA)預測,美國將在2023年新增32.4吉瓦直流光伏發電裝置容量,較2022年大幅成長51%。 2024年,印度風電總裝置容量將達到45.887吉瓦,較2019年成長5.94%。太陽能板採用的抗反射光學鍍膜與相機鏡頭中使用的鍍膜類似,都包含能夠過濾特定光線的薄層介電材料。這導致PSP產業對光學鍍膜的需求激增。

在醫療和生物技術領域不斷擴展的應用

光學鍍膜廣泛應用於醫療保健和生物技術產業,包括醫療設備和實驗室設備。眾所周知,光學鍍膜能夠提升顯微鏡、光譜儀和眼科儀器的性能,增強影像清晰度和精度。醫療保健產業的成長是推動光學鍍膜市場佔有率擴大的主要因素之一。美國醫療保健支出成長了4.1%,達到4.5兆美元,人均13,493美元。 2023會計年度,印度公共醫療保健支出佔GDP的2.1%。此外,2022年歐洲各國政府在醫療保健方面的支出為1.221兆歐元,相當於GDP的7.7%。這些支出的成長使得光學鍍膜在許多國家更容易獲得。

The global optical coatings market size reached USD 18.1 Billion in 2025. Looking forward, IMARC Group expects the market to reach USD 30.2 Billion by 2034, exhibiting a growth rate (CAGR) of 5.68% during 2026-2034. The market is experiencing robust growth, driven by heightened product demand in the semiconductor industry, increasing application in renewable energy, expanding use in the healthcare and biotechnology industries, imposition of stringent environmental and safety regulations, rapid advancements in materials technology, and the burgeoning demand in the consumer electronics sector.

Optical Coatings Market Trends:

Increasing Product Utilization in Semiconductors

The need for optical coatings is expanding as they are used in semiconductors, as well as other sectors such as high-temperature lamp tubing, telecommunications, optics, and microelectronics. According to the Semiconductor Industry Association, semiconductor industry sales reached $40.0 billion in April 2023, which is a hike of 0.3% from $39.8 billion in March 2023. In 2024, this market is projected to reach a record-breaking $576.0 billion. This demonstrates the growing need for optical coatings in this industry. Optical coatings are commonly employed in the semiconductor sector because of their ability to withstand high temperatures and quick heat transfer during thermal processing. They are known to allow certain areas of a semiconductor to undergo wafer processing at high temperatures.

Rising Product Demand in the Solar Power Industry

Optical coatings are important in the renewable energy sector, particularly in solar energy systems. They better the efficiency of photovoltaic (P.V.) and concentrated solar power (CSP) systems by reducing reflection losses and improving light absorption. The growing installation of solar capacity in various nations is adding to the optical coatings market revenue since it is widely utilized in the coating of solar panels for refraction and other functions. According to the Solar Energy Industries Association, the United States installed 32.4 gigawatts-direct current (GWdc) of solar capacity in 2023, a stunning 51% increase from 2022. In 2024, India's total wind energy installed capacity was 45.887 gigawatts (G.W.), up 5.94% from 2019. Solar panels use anti-reflective optical coatings, similar to those used on camera lenses, which include a thin layer of dielectric materials that filter specific light rays. This has surged the demand for optical coatings in the solar power industry.

Expansion of Healthcare and Biotechnology Applications

Optical coatings are used in the healthcare and biotechnology industries for many applications, including medical devices and laboratory equipment. They are known to improve the performance of microscopes, spectrometers, and ophthalmic equipment by increasing picture clarity and precision. The growth of the healthcare industry is one of the major drivers of the optical coatings market share. The U.S. healthcare spending increased by 4.1% to $4.5 trillion, or $13493 per person. In FY23, India's public healthcare expenditure accounted for 2.1% of GDP. Also, in 2022, the European government spent E1221 billion on health, accounting for 7.7% of GDP. The increase in spending has made optical coatings more accessible to many countries.

Anti-reflective coatings accounts for the majority of the market share

As per the optical coatings market analysis and outlook, anti-reflective (AR) coatings represented the largest segment. They are crucial for reducing glare and reflection across a wide array of optical applications, such as eyeglasses, photographic lenses, solar panels, and screens on consumer electronics. Moreover, the rising demand for AR coatings in sectors that require clarity and efficiency, thereby enabling better light transmission and visibility while minimizing energy loss in devices like solar cells and light-emitting diode (LED) displays, is favoring the optical coatings market growth. Besides this, the versatility and essential nature of AR coatings in enhancing visual performance and device efficiency are contributing to the market growth.

Vacuum deposition holds the largest share of the industry

Based on the optical coatings market forecast and trends, vacuum deposition accounted for the largest market share. It is highly favored for its precision and ability to produce high-quality, durable coatings. Moreover, vacuum deposition techniques, including evaporation and sputtering, allow for the creation of thin films with excellent control over thickness and uniformity, which are critical in applications like aerospace, automotive, consumer electronics, and optics. In addition, its rising adaptability to various materials and its efficacy in producing coatings that meet stringent industry standards and environmental regulations is fueling the market growth.

Electronics and semiconductor represent the leading market segment

According to the optical coatings market report and overview, the electronics and semiconductor sector emerged as the largest market. The dominance is due to the crucial role optical coatings play in enhancing the performance and durability of electronic devices and components. Optical coatings like anti-reflective, filter, and high-reflective coatings are important in smartphones, tablets, sensors, and displays for improving light management and protecting sensitive parts from environmental factors. Moreover, the rapid pace of innovation in electronics, necessitating the need for continuous advancements in optical coatings to meet the ever-evolving specifications and performance demands, is positively influencing the optical coatings market's recent developments and opportunities.
